Weichai Power (02338.HK): Controlling Shareholder Weichai Group Plans to Increase A-Share Holdings by RMB 200M–400M; Obtains RMB 360M Special Loan from Bank of China
NewTimeSpace News: Weichai Power Co., Ltd. (stock code: 2338.HK / 000338.SZ) announced on July 21 the plan of its controlling shareholder to increase its holdings of the Company's A shares.
The Company's controlling shareholder, Weichai Holding Group Co., Ltd. ("Weichai Group"), plans to increase its holdings of the Company's A shares through centralized competitive bidding transactions on the Shenzhen Stock Exchange within 6 months from the date of disclosure of this announcement, using a combination of special share purchase loans and its own funds. The increase amount shall be no less than RMB 200 million and no more than RMB 400 million. This share purchase plan does not set a price range; Weichai Group will implement the plan based on its reasonable judgment of overall capital market trends and the value of the Company's shares.
Regarding the special share purchase loan commitment letter: Bank of China Weifang Branch has committed to providing Weichai Group with a special share purchase loan of no more than RMB 360 million, with a loan term not exceeding 36 months.
Basic information of the planned purchasing entity: As of the date of this announcement, Weichai Group holds 1,422,550,620 A shares of the Company. Weichai Group has not disclosed any share purchase plan in the 12 months prior to this announcement, and has not reduced its shareholdings in the Company within the 6 months prior to this announcement.
The purpose of this proposed share purchase is based on confidence in the Company's future development prospects and recognition of its long-term investment value, to enhance investor confidence and protect the interests of investors. The proposed share purchase price does not set a price range; Weichai Group will implement the plan based on its reasonable judgment of overall capital market trends and the value of the Company's shares. The implementation period of this share purchase plan is within 6 months from the date of disclosure of this announcement, subject to compliance with relevant regulations of the China Securities Regulatory Commission and the Shenzhen Stock Exchange. The proposed method of share purchase is through centralized competitive bidding transactions on the Shenzhen Stock Exchange trading system. This share purchase adopts a combination of special share purchase loans and own funds; apart from the above loan, the remaining funds required for this share purchase will be Weichai Group's own funds. This share purchase is not based on the specific identity of the purchasing entity, and will continue to be implemented even if such identity is lost. There is no lock-up arrangement for shares purchased in this increase.
Weichai Group commits not to reduce its holdings of the Company's shares during the purchase period and within the statutory period, and to complete the share purchase plan within the above implementation period.
There is a risk that this share purchase plan may fail to meet expectations due to changes in the capital market and factors that cannot currently be foreseen. This share purchase plan complies with the relevant provisions of the "Company Law of the People's Republic of China," "Securities Law of the People's Republic of China," "Measures for the Administration of Listed Company Acquisitions," "Shenzhen Stock Exchange Stock Listing Rules," and "Shenzhen Stock Exchange Self-Regulatory Guideline No. 10—Share Change Management" and other laws, regulations, and normative documents. The implementation of this share purchase plan will not result in the Company's equity distribution failing to meet listing conditions, will not trigger a tender offer, and will not result in changes to the Company's controlling shareholder or actual controller.
